Photo by Cpl. Brian Long | Marine Corps Air Station Iwakuni | 08.12.2025
U.S. Naval Ship Guam (T-HST 1) docks at Marine Corps Air Station Iwakuni, Japan, August 13, 2025. Marine Corps Air Station Iwakuni hosts a deep-water port that can support a wide variety of missions such as the resupply and delivery of military equipment to the air station. ANNAPOLIS, Md. (May 15, 2024) -- U.S. Naval Academy plebes climb the Herndon Monument on 14 May 2025. The Herndon Monument clim is a tradition symbolizing the completion of the midshipmen’s freshman year. The 2027 class completed the climb in 2 hours, 19 minutes and 11 seconds.
